What does hemipteran mean?

A hemipteran refers to an insect belonging to the order Hemiptera, characterized by its unique mouthparts and diverse range of species. These insects play crucial roles in ecosystems as both predators and prey. The term is commonly used in entomology and scientific research. Hemipterans include cicadas, known for their loud songs, and aphids, which are often considered pests in agricultural settings. Understanding hemipterans is essential for studying insect ecology and evolution. They have distinct life cycles and adaptations that enable them to thrive in various environments. The study of hemipterans contributes significantly to our knowledge of biodiversity and ecosystem health.

Etymology of hemipteran

The term 'hemipteran' originates from the Greek words 'hemi,' meaning half, and 'pteron,' meaning wing. This refers to the characteristic half-winged or partially membranous wings of insects in the order Hemiptera. The order Hemiptera has a long evolutionary history, with fossil records dating back to the Paleozoic Era.
